Black Lives and Bodywork Matters: A Post- Colonial Critique of Gender and Embodiment in Nigeria
Drawing on the theories of âwomanismâ and âAfrican feminismâ, this paper explores the concept of embodiment within an African context. More specifically, we focus on exploring the lived experiences of Nigerian women in male-dominated organisations (sector) to provide an in-depth understanding of the dynamics of how the Nigerian society marginalises qualities and aspects of embodiment and disembodiment of women. Based on 39 interviews, our findings reveal that cultural and social practices significantly influence the concept of gendered embodiment in the Nigerian context. We further highlight the spatialised dynamic of the religious, ethical, and classed identity formations, and the multiplicities of violence experienced on African womenâs bodies every day. Using a feminist standpoint as a lens, we highlight the practice and relevance of social constructivism in understanding the concept of spatialised embodiment in a Nigerian context. We emphasise the complexity and diversity in African feminisms as we highlight the multiplicities of difference in understanding African experiences. Additionally, we emphasise that men are part of the social construct, and hence cannot be left out of the story, given that their influence and perceptions provide further insight into the concept of gendered embodiment and existing marginalisation of and discrimination against women
Long-Term Survival With Tafamidis in Patients With Transthyretin Amyloid Cardiomyopathy
BACKGROUND: Tafamidis is approved in many countries for the treatment of transthyretin amyloid cardiomyopathy. This study reports data on the long-term efficacy of tafamidis from an ongoing long-term extension (LTE) to the pivotal ATTR-ACT (Tafamidis in Transthyretin Cardiomyopathy Clinical Trial). METHODS: Patients with transthyretin amyloid cardiomyopathy who completed ATTR-ACT could enroll in an LTE, continuing with the same tafamidis dose or, if previously treated with placebo, randomized (2:1) to tafamidis meglumine 80 or 20 mg. All patients in the LTE transitioned to tafamidis free acid 61 mg (bioequivalent to tafamidis meglumine 80 mg) following a protocol amendment. In this interim analysis, all-cause mortality was assessed in patients treated with tafamidis meglumine 80 mg in ATTR-ACT continuing in the LTE, compared with those receiving placebo in ATTR-ACT transitioning to tafamidis in the LTE. RESULTS: Median follow-up was 58.5 months in the continuous tafamidis group (n=176) and 57.1 months in the placebo to tafamidis group (n=177). There were 79 (44.9%) deaths with continuous tafamidis and 111 (62.7%) with placebo to tafamidis (hazard ratio, 0.59 [95% CI, 0.44-0.79]; P<0.001). Mortality was also reduced in the continuous tafamidis (versus placebo to tafamidis) subgroups of: variant transthyretin amyloidosis (0.57 [0.33-0.99]; P=0.05) and wild-type transthyretin amyloidosis (0.61 [0.43-0.87]; P=0.006); and baseline New York Heart Association class I and II (0.56 [0.38-0.82]; P=0.003) and class III (0.65 [0.41-1.01]; P=0.06). CONCLUSIONS: In the LTE, patients initially treated with tafamidis in ATTR-ACT had substantially better survival than those first treated with placebo, highlighting the importance of early diagnosis and treatment in transthyretin amyloid cardiomyopathy. Long-term survival in people with transthyretin amyloid cardiomyopathy who took tafamidis: A Plain Language Summary
WHAT IS THIS PLAIN LANGUAGE SUMMARY ABOUT?: This summary presents the results from an ongoing, long-term extension study that followed an earlier study called ATTR-ACT. People who took part in this extension study and ATTR-ACT have a type of heart disease known as transthyretin amyloid cardiomyopathy (ATTR-CM for short), which causes heart failure and death. In ATTR-ACT, people took either a medicine called tafamidis or a placebo (a pill that looks like the study drug but does not contain any active ingredients) for up to 2œ years. So far, in the long-term extension study, people have continued taking tafamidis, or switched from taking a placebo to tafamidis, for another 2œ years. Researchers looked at how many people died in ATTR-ACT and the extension study. The long-term extension study is expected to end in 2027, so these are interim (not final) results. WHAT DID RESEARCHERS FIND OUT?: In the extension study of ATTR-ACT, the risk of dying was lower in people who took tafamidis continuously throughout ATTR-ACT and the extension study than in people who took placebo in ATTR-ACT and switched to tafamidis in the extension study. WHAT DO THE RESULTS MEAN?: Taking tafamidis increases how long people with ATTR-CM live. People with ATTR-CM who take tafamidis early and continuously are more likely to live longer than those who do not. These results highlight the importance of early detection and treatment in people with ATTR-CM. Antecedents and Outcomes of Managing Diversity in a UK Context: Test of a Mediation Model
Extant research on diversity management has primarily examined the main effects of diversity management practices on outcomes from an organizational perspective. Meta-analysis in this field corroborates the conclusion that this approach is unable to account for the outcomes of diversity management effectively. The current study extends the literature by examining organizational antecedents of diversity management practices (DMP). This study also examines the mediating influences of perception of overall justice (POJ) and social exchange with organization (SEWO) on the relationships between DMP and work outcomes of career satisfaction and turnover intention. Results of data obtained from a cross section of 191 minority employees in UK revealed: (i) the reasons why organisations adopted and implemented DMP influenced employeesâ outcomes of turnover intention and career satisfaction; (ii) the relationship between diversity management and social exchange with organization is mediated by perception of overall justice; (iii) social exchange with organization relates to increased career satisfaction; and (iv) DMP related positively to career satisfaction through perception of overall justice and SEWO

1169Interim analysis of data from a long-term, extension trial of tafamidis meglumine in patients with transthyretin amyloid cardiomyopathy
Abstract Background Transthyretin amyloid cardiomyopathy (ATTR-CM), is an underdiagnosed, fatal disease caused by the deposition of transthyretin amyloid fibrils in the heart leading to heart failure. The Transthyretin Cardiomyopathy Clinical Trial (ATTR-ACT), an international, multi-center, double-blind, placebo-controlled, randomized study, demonstrated the efficacy and safety of tafamidis treatment for patients with ATTR-CM due to variant (ATTRm) or wild-type (ATTRwt) TTR. Purpose This is a pooled analysis of data from ATTR-ACT and interim data from the ongoing, long-term, extension study to evaluate longer term data on the efficacy of tafamidis in patients with ATTR-CM. Methods Patients who completed ATTR-ACT (which had a duration of 30 months) were eligible to be enrolled in a long-term, extension study in which patients either continued to receive tafamidis meglumine at the same dose (the tafamidis/tafamidis [T/T] group) or, for patients previously treated with placebo, were randomised (in a 1:2 ratio) to tafamidis meglumine 20 mg or 80 mg (the placebo/tafamidis [P/T] group) for up to 60 months. The primary efficacy outcome was all-cause mortality. This analysis combined data from the completed ATTR-ACT with interim data from the extension study (cut-off date: 15 Feb, 2018), and included patients treated with tafamidis meglumine across the two studies with a median follow up of 36 months. Results All-cause mortality was significantly lower in the T/T group (n=264; 88 events, 33.3%) compared with the P/T group (n=177; 88 events, 50.3%); hazard ratio (95% CI), 0.64 (0.47, 0.85); P=0.001. In the subgroup of ATTRwt patients, all-cause mortality was significantly reduced in the T/T group (55/201; 27.4%) compared with the P/T group (60/134; 44.8%); 0.64 (0.44, 0.92); P=0.002. In the 106 (24.0%) ATTRm patients, there was a trend towards a reduction in all-cause mortality in the T/T group (33/63; 52.4%) compared with the P/T group (29/43; 67.4%); 0.66 (0.39, 1.09); P=0.17. In patients who were NYHA Class I or II at baseline, all-cause mortality was significantly reduced in the T/T group (38/186; 20.4%) compared with the P/T group (45/114; 39.5%); 0.49 (0.32, 0.75); P=0.001. In those patients with more severe symptoms at baseline (NYHA Class III), there were fewer deaths in the T/T group (50/78; 64.1%) compared with the P/T group (44/63; 69.8%); 0.80 (0.53, 1.21), but this difference was not statistically significant (P=0.50). Conclusions In ATTR-ACT, tafamidis was shown to significantly improve survival, functional capacity, and quality of life in patients with ATTR-CM. This pooled analysis with data from the ongoing extension study further supports the efficacy of tafamidis in patients over a longer period of time and the importance of early diagnosis and treatment.
